Small Vintage Chinese Horseshoe Back Chair with Wooden Seat and Side Stretchers
About the Item
A small vintage elmwood Chinese horseshoe back chair from the mid 20th century, with side stretchers. Created in China during the midcentury period, this small chair features a horseshoe back with curving splat, resting upon a rectangular seat with recessed panel. The chair is raised on four straight splaying legs connected to one another through side stretchers of varying heights. With its nice proportions and brown patina, this small vintage elmwood horseshoe chair will bring a touch of simple elegance to any home, perhaps displayed in a living room or hallway.

Chinese Provincial Round Back Chair, c. 1850
Located in Chicago, IL
Prior to the 10th century, Chinese society eschewed raised seats in favour of mats. The rising popularity of chairs and other forms of elevated seating led craftsmen to adapt traditional cabinetry and architecture techniques to the human body. In the case of this Yuanyi, or round chair, the flowing crest rail is a direct descendant of the simple armrests that had traditionally supported individuals on mats in their homes.
